This week's podcast features Cameron Robertson, CEO of smart lock maker Lockitron.

Mike and Cameron catch up on the smart home news, including:
-Amazon Echo becoming available for all
-Astro's smart lighting for apartment dwellers
-Roost's smart Wi-Fi battery for smoke alarms
-Freshhub's kitchen commerce technology integration with NCR
-Hoover Europe's Wi-Fi appliance range

Mike also shares a few thoughts on Alexa's unbundling from the Amazon Echo and the Alexa $100 million development fund. Cameron and Mike also talk about the smart home startup landscape and whether there is a shakeout, and Cameron lends some great context given all the battles he's fought with Lockitron.
